Crossing from Spain to Oran Algeria
I'm hoping to take a ferry from Spain to Oran and the drive my bike to Algiers, as anyone had any experience with ferries and this route? I have friends (Algerians) living in Oran and Algiers. Maybe this is a stupid question do I actually have to have an via for Algeria in hand before I take a ferry to Algeria? Thanks Mike b.t.w just ordered Chris Scott's Sahara Overland book.

HI,
>do I actually have to have an visa for Algeria in hand before I take a ferry to Algeria? Yes, you have to. Probably your friends need to provide a "Certificat de Herbergement" for you. You will need it to apply for the visa. |
Actually when it is someone you know rather than an agency, I understand a Letter of Introduction is required to get the visa, saying you are staying there. Same thing as a CdH but maybe different.
Remember that they may be responsible for where you go. Ch http://www.sahara-overland.com/country/algeria.htm |

I plan to drive unguided from Oran to Algiers and then to Ghardaia and then Tam to visit with friends there, can I do this without a guide? I know I’ll have to get a guide to visit the Hoggar mountains and further south towards Niger, can I just show up in Tam and see if I can get a guide there or should I book this in advance?
|
In El Meniaa (El Golea) you will be stopped to get a desert permit of some sort. We were this time last year, even with a guide. I doubt very much you will get past there or the checkpoint after; if it was possible we'd all be doing it!
There is a slim chance they will make you become attached to a convoy if they still run but I doubt it. Like I said before, remember that your friend in Oran is you sponsor in Algeria. If you get in trouble with officials he may do too. Compared to south of the Sahara the Algies are better organised than you might think. good luck Ch |
